Events
• Membership in the TFCC builds a sense of community through our networking luncheons or business dinners with interesting speakers covering topics of a general, business, technical or cultural nature.
• Membership in the TFCC enables community-wide programs that enhance our profession, such as visits to leading, advance and interesting Thai and Finnish companies.
• We foster a cultural heritage for Finnish companies and families through social events like the Vappu Party (May 1st) and the traditional "Pikkujoulu" Christmas party (late November), as well as cultural events to increase and broaden the understanding of Thai and Finnish culture and history.
• TFCC is also arranging sporting competitions such as the Go-Karting Race, Ambassador’s Cup Golf Tournament and Invitational Nordic Masters Golf Tournament.
Affiliations
• The Chamber promotes business between Finland and Thailand through close links with the Embassy of Finland.
• We can address your business matters and concerns striving for change, developing relationships with the government and other industry groups.
• Active involvement in the Joint Foreign Chambers of Commerce in Thailand (JFCCT) and their events.
• TFCC is a member of the Board of Trade of Thailand (BoT) where the Chamber President is granted the status of Director representing not just Finland but also Denmark, Ireland, Norway and Sweden.
